Eagle syndrome, also known as stylohyoid syndrome or styloid process syndrome, is an under-recognized cause of chronic pain in the throat, face, and neck. It arises when an abnormally elongated styloid process or a calcified stylohyoid ligament compresses nearby neurovascular structures. Because its symptoms overlap with many common dental and otolaryngologic conditions, patients often undergo repeated consultations before the correct diagnosis is made. This article explains the anatomy behind the condition, how it presents, how it is confirmed with imaging, and the treatment options that can bring lasting relief.

Anatomy of the Styloid Process

The styloid process is a slender, pointed bony projection of the temporal bone that descends anteriorly and inferiorly from the skull base. It serves as the attachment point for several muscles and ligaments, including the styloglossus, stylohyoid, and stylopharyngeus muscles, as well as the stylomandibular and stylohyoid ligaments. Its normal length is generally accepted to be between 20 and 25 millimeters.

An elongated styloid process, often defined as longer than 30 millimeters, may be congenital, or it may result from gradual ossification of the stylohyoid ligament. The condition is surprisingly common in the general population, with many people showing elongation on imaging yet remaining completely asymptomatic. Only a minority of individuals with elongation develop the painful manifestations that characterize Eagle syndrome, which highlights the importance of correlating imaging findings with a compatible clinical picture.

Anatomical structure Function or relation
Stylopharyngeus muscle Elevates the pharynx during swallowing
Stylohyoid ligament Connects the styloid process to the hyoid bone
Glossopharyngeal nerve Passes in close proximity; may be irritated by the elongated tip
Internal carotid artery Lies medially; contact may cause the vascular form of the syndrome

Two Clinical Forms of the Condition

Clinicians recognize two distinct presentations of Eagle syndrome. The classic form typically follows tonsillectomy or occurs in middle-aged adults and produces a dull, persistent pain in the throat, a sensation of a foreign body, difficulty swallowing, and pain that radiates toward the ear. Palpation of the tonsillar fossa frequently reproduces the pain, which is a valuable bedside clue.

The carotid artery form is less common and results from compression of the internal or external carotid artery by the medial or lateral deviation of the elongated process. This variant can produce pain along the distribution of the carotid artery, headaches, dizziness, and, in rare cases, transient ischemic symptoms. Because this form can mimic vascular conditions, it demands careful evaluation to exclude serious neurovascular pathology.

Feature Classic form Carotid artery form
Typical trigger Post-tonsillectomy scarring Direct arterial contact
Main symptoms Throat pain, foreign body sensation Headache, neck pain, dizziness
Physical finding Tenderness in tonsillar fossa Tenderness over carotid artery
Common age group Middle-aged adults Variable, often older patients

Diagnostic Approach and Imaging

The diagnosis of Eagle syndrome is primarily clinical, supported by reproduction of symptoms during palpation of the styloid process through the tonsillar fossa. Panoramic radiographs, routinely available in dental practice, can reveal an elongated process, but they may underestimate its true length because of superimposition of adjacent structures.

Three-dimensional imaging, such as cone beam computed tomography (CBCT) or conventional CT with three-dimensional reconstruction, remains the gold standard. These modalities allow accurate measurement of the styloid process and precise assessment of its relation to the carotid vessels. A styloid length exceeding 30 millimeters, combined with a positive palpation test and characteristic symptoms, strongly supports the diagnosis. Other causes of orofacial pain, including temporomandibular disorders, glossopharyngeal neuralgia, dental pathology, and pharyngeal tumors, should be ruled out before treatment begins.

Conservative and Surgical Treatment

Treatment begins with a trial of conservative measures in patients with mild symptoms. Non-steroidal anti-inflammatory drugs, local anesthetic infiltration, and steroid injections around the styloid process may provide temporary relief. Transpharyngeal injection can be both diagnostic and therapeutic, since substantial improvement after anesthesia supports the diagnosis.

When conservative care fails or symptoms are severe, surgical treatment is the definitive option. The elongated portion of the styloid process is shortened through either an intraoral or an extracervical approach. The intraoral route avoids visible scars but carries a higher risk of deep infection, whereas the transcervical approach offers better visibility of the carotid vessels at the cost of a neck incision. Reported outcomes are favorable, with most patients experiencing significant or complete resolution of pain after surgery.

Surgical approach Advantages Disadvantages
Intraoral No visible scar, shorter operating time Higher infection risk, limited exposure
Transcervical Excellent vascular control and visibility External scar, longer recovery

Differential Diagnosis

The symptoms of Eagle syndrome closely resemble those of several more common conditions, which explains why the diagnosis is often delayed. Temporomandibular disorders can produce similar pain in the jaw, ear, and face, while glossopharyngeal and trigeminal neuralgia present with characteristic paroxysmal, electric-shock-like pain. Dental sources of pain, including cracked teeth, pericoronitis, and maxillary sinusitis, must also be excluded before structural causes are considered. The risk of missing a serious lesion such as a pharyngeal or laryngeal tumor means that any patient with persistent unilateral throat pain deserves a thorough examination of the oral cavity, oropharynx, and neck. A careful history noting the onset of symptoms after tonsillectomy, reproduction of pain on palpation of the tonsillar fossa, and imaging evidence of elongation together allow the clinician to separate Eagle syndrome from these mimics with reasonable confidence.

Clinical Key Points

- Eagle syndrome should be considered in any patient with unexplained throat, facial, or neck pain that fails to respond to dental treatment.

- A styloid process longer than 30 millimeters is the commonly cited threshold, but radiographic elongation alone does not confirm the diagnosis.

- Reproduction of pain by palpation in the tonsillar fossa is a simple and reliable bedside test.

- CBCT with three-dimensional reconstruction is the preferred imaging method for accurate assessment.

- Conservative therapy is appropriate for mild cases; surgical shortening of the styloid process is the definitive treatment for refractory symptoms.

- Clinicians must exclude temporomandibular disorders, neuralgia, and pharyngeal malignancy before committing to a diagnosis.

Conclusion

Eagle syndrome is a treatable but frequently overlooked cause of chronic orofacial and pharyngeal pain. A high index of suspicion, a careful physical examination, and appropriate cross-sectional imaging allow dental and medical practitioners to identify the condition with confidence. Because the symptoms often mimic more common disorders, awareness of this syndrome can shorten the diagnostic odyssey for affected patients and guide them toward effective treatment, whether conservative or surgical.
